- 1、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。。
- 2、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 3、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
- 4、该文档为VIP文档,如果想要下载,成为VIP会员后,下载免费。
- 5、成为VIP后,下载本文档将扣除1次下载权益。下载后,不支持退款、换文档。如有疑问请联系我们。
- 6、成为VIP后,您将拥有八大权益,权益包括:VIP文档下载权益、阅读免打扰、文档格式转换、高级专利检索、专属身份标志、高级客服、多端互通、版权登记。
- 7、VIP文档为合作方或网友上传,每下载1次, 网站将根据用户上传文档的质量评分、类型等,对文档贡献者给予高额补贴、流量扶持。如果你也想贡献VIP文档。上传文档
PAGE1
PAGE1
滤波器在图像处理中的应用
1.引言
在图像处理中,滤波器是一种重要的工具,用于改善图像质量、提取有用信息和抑制噪声。滤波器通过在空间域或频率域对图像进行操作,实现对图像的各种处理效果。本节将详细介绍滤波器在图像处理中的应用,包括常见的滤波器类型、滤波器设计方法以及实际应用中的代码示例。
2.常见的滤波器类型
2.1空间域滤波器
空间域滤波器直接在图像的像素值上进行操作。常见的空间域滤波器包括:
均值滤波器:通过计算邻域内像素的平均值来平滑图像,适用于抑制高斯噪声。
中值滤波器:通过选取邻域内像素的中值来平滑图像,适用于抑制椒盐噪声。
高斯滤波器:使用高斯函数作为权重进行卷积,适用于平滑图像和减少噪声。
锐化滤波器:通过增强图像的高频成分来提高图像的清晰度,常见的锐化滤波器包括拉普拉斯滤波器和高通滤波器。
2.2频率域滤波器
频率域滤波器通过对图像的傅里叶变换进行操作,实现对图像的滤波处理。常见的频率域滤波器包括:
低通滤波器:抑制高频成分,保留低频成分,用于平滑图像和减少噪声。
高通滤波器:抑制低频成分,保留高频成分,用于增强图像的边缘和细节。
带通滤波器:保留特定频率范围内的成分,用于提取特定的图像特征。
带阻滤波器:抑制特定频率范围内的成分,用于去除特定的噪声。
3.滤波器设计方法
3.1空间域滤波器设计
空间域滤波器设计主要是通过定义一个滤波模板(或称为核),然后将该模板与图像进行卷积操作。滤波模板的大小和权重决定了滤波器的效果。
3.1.1均值滤波器设计
均值滤波器的模板是一个简单的矩阵,其中所有元素的值相等。例如,一个3x3的均值滤波器模板可以表示为:
importnumpyasnp
#3x3均值滤波器模板
mean_filter=np.ones((3,3))/9
print(mean_filter)
3.1.2中值滤波器设计
中值滤波器不使用模板,而是通过排序邻域内的像素值,选取中值作为滤波后的像素值。中值滤波器在抑制椒盐噪声方面表现优异。
importcv2
importnumpyasnp
#读取图像
image=cv2.imread(noisy_image.jpg,cv2.IMREAD_GRAYSCALE)
#应用中值滤波器
filtered_image=cv2.medianBlur(image,3)
#显示结果
cv2.imshow(OriginalImage,image)
cv2.imshow(FilteredImage,filtered_image)
cv2.waitKey(0)
cv2.destroyAllWindows()
3.1.3高斯滤波器设计
高斯滤波器使用高斯函数作为权重,可以有效平滑图像并减少噪声。高斯滤波器模板的设计需要考虑标准差和模板大小。
importcv2
importnumpyasnp
#读取图像
image=cv2.imread(noisy_image.jpg,cv2.IMREAD_GRAYSCALE)
#定义高斯滤波器参数
sigma=1.0#标准差
kernel_size=(5,5)#模板大小
#生成高斯滤波器模板
gaussian_filter=cv2.getGaussianKernel(kernel_size[0],sigma)
gaussian_filter=np.outer(gaussian_filter,gaussian_filter)
#应用高斯滤波器
filtered_image=cv2.filter2D(image,-1,gaussian_filter)
#显示结果
cv2.imshow(OriginalImage,image)
cv2.imshow(FilteredImage,filtered_image)
cv2.waitKey(0)
cv2.destroyAllWindows()
3.1.4锐化滤波器设计
锐化滤波器通过增强图像的高频成分来提高图像的清晰度。常见的锐化滤波器包括拉普拉斯滤波器和高通滤波器。
importcv2
importnumpyasnp
#读取图像
image=cv2.imread(blurred_image.jpg,cv2.IMREAD_GRAYSCALE)
#定义拉普拉斯滤波器模板
laplacian_filter=np.array([[0,-1,0],
[-1,5,-1],
[0,-
您可能关注的文档
- 信息传输仿真:卫星通信系统仿真_(9).卫星通信网络设计.docx
- 信息传输仿真:卫星通信系统仿真_(9).卫星通信系统性能评估.docx
- 信息传输仿真:卫星通信系统仿真_(10).天线设计与性能评估.docx
- 信息传输仿真:卫星通信系统仿真_(11).基于MATLAB的卫星通信仿真.docx
- 信息传输仿真:卫星通信系统仿真_(12).基于SystemVue的卫星通信仿真.docx
- 信息传输仿真:卫星通信系统仿真_(12).卫星通信系统的优化与设计.docx
- 信息传输仿真:卫星通信系统仿真_(12).卫星通信系统仿真软件介绍.docx
- 信息传输仿真:卫星通信系统仿真_(13).卫星通信标准与协议.docx
- 信息传输仿真:卫星通信系统仿真_(14).仿真案例分析与实践.docx
- 信息传输仿真:卫星通信系统仿真_(14).卫星通信中的安全与加密技术.docx
最近下载
- 智慧医院可行性研究报告.docx
- 蒸汽使用安全培训记录课件.pptx VIP
- 人工挖孔灌注桩基础施工ppt课件.pptx
- 乡政府物业服务项目方案投标文件(技术文件).doc VIP
- 2025年广西声乐艺考题目及答案.doc VIP
- 2025年湖南公开遴选公务员考试(财会专业知识)历年参考题库含答案详解.docx VIP
- 镇政府物业服务项目方案投标文件(技术方案).doc VIP
- 仪表设备点检员岗位责任制.doc VIP
- 班子2025年度民主生活会批评意见(在带头强化政治忠诚、提高政治能力、在带头固本培元、增强党性、在带头敬畏人民、敬畏组织、敬畏法纪、在带头干事创业、担当作为、在带头坚决扛起管党治党责任五个带头)班子2025年度民主生活会批评意见(在带头强化政治忠诚、提高政治能力、在带头固本培元、增强党性、在带头敬畏人民、敬畏组织、敬畏法纪、在带头干事创业、担当作为、在带头坚决扛起管党治党责任 五个带头).docx VIP
- 高中物理-选修3-1&3-2基本知识点、公式填空.doc VIP
原创力文档


文档评论(0)